Project 2: Rustic Reverie

Modeled with a stylized aesthetic inspired by Studio Ghibli movies, and stylized games. The project served as a testing ground for Maya's Python script to generate a wind effect animation. All aspects, including modeling, coding, texturing, lighting, rendering, and compositing, were handled by me.

Programs used: Maya, Substance Painter, Arnold.

Project 5: Bonnie - Character Rig

Bonnie is my humanoid character inspired by Harajuku fashion. Rigged in Maya, including custom facial features and animated bunny ears. She's also used for an upcoming short animation project with my animation club. All aspects, including modeling, rigging, texturing, lighting, rendering, and compositing, were made by me.

Programs used: Maya, Substance Painter, Arnold.
